The Bryant Owls came up short against the Bowne Wildcats on Friday, falling 9-1. The match marked the Owls' lowest-scoring game so far this season.

Bryant saw two different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Christian Cepin, who went 1-for-3 with two stolen bases and one run. Cepin has been hot recently, having posted two or more stolen bases the last three times he's played. Sheikh Islam also deserves some recognition as he got his first hit of the season.
Bryant now has a losing record of 2-3. As for Bowne, their win was their fourth straight at home, which pushed their record up to 7-2.
Looking ahead, Bryant will take on Long Island City at 4:00 p.m. on Monday. The Owls are facing the Bulldogs at the right time seeing as the Bulldogs are stuck on a five-game losing streak.
